Hydraulic Oils
Anti-wear hydraulic oils for pumps, valves, presses, injection molding machines, and hydraulic systems.
Gear Oils
Gear oils for reducers, enclosed gear drives, and transmission systems operating under heavy load.
Slideway Oils
Lubricants for machine tool slideways and guideways to reduce stick-slip and support smooth table movement.
Spindle Oils
Low-viscosity oils for high-speed spindles, precision bearings, and circulation systems requiring stable lubrication.

Key Selection Parameters
To keep high-pressure systems and heavy gears running smoothly, consider these mechanical factors:
-
Viscosity & Viscosity Index (VI) The oil must be thick enough to prevent leakage at high temperatures, but fluid enough to flow at startup. High VI oils maintain stable viscosity across a wide temperature spectrum.
-
Anti-Wear (AW) & Extreme Pressure (EP) Additives AW additives (like ZDDP) protect piston, vane, and gear pumps from wear under high pressure. EP additives are crucial for gearboxes under heavy shock loads to prevent gear tooth scoring.
-
Water Demulsibility The ability of the oil to separate from water contamination. Good demulsibility allows water to settle to the bottom of the reservoir so it can be drained, preventing rust and chemical breakdown.
-
Air Release & Foam Control Fluids must release entrained air bubbles quickly. Trapped air causes "cavitation" (violent collapse of micro-bubbles), which creates loud noise, destroys pump metal, and makes system response sluggish.
